Why Do Ear Wax Removal Prices Vary?

You may see different prices when searching online for ear wax removal. There are several reasons for this.

1. Clinic Appointment vs Home Visit

Many large providers operate from stores, hearing centres or private clinics.

A home service is different because the clinician travels directly to the patient with the equipment needed for assessment and treatment.

2. Ear Wax Removal Method

The technique used can also affect pricing.

Common professional ear wax removal methods include:

  • Microsuction
  • Manual removal using appropriate instruments
  • Ear irrigation where clinically suitable

The most appropriate technique depends on what is found during your assessment, your ear history and whether treatment is clinically suitable.

3. One or Both Ears

Some providers have different pricing structures depending on whether one or both ears require treatment, while others publish a single appointment price.

When comparing prices, check exactly what the advertised figure includes rather than comparing headline prices alone.

4. Location

Prices can vary between different areas of the UK and between providers in the same city.

A Manchester-based mobile provider may also structure pricing differently from a national high-street chain.

5. What Happens if No Wax Is Found?

This is another important question to ask before booking.

Policies vary between providers. Some may charge for the ear assessment even if wax removal is not required, while other providers may have different arrangements.

Always check the provider's current terms when booking.

How Much Is Specsavers Ear Wax Removal?

Specsavers currently publishes a price of £55 for ear wax removal in store for one or both ears.

Specsavers also advertises a private home visit ear wax removal service for £85, subject to suitability and availability.

If no earwax is found during an in-store appointment, Specsavers currently states that a £20 charge applies for the ear health check.

How Much Is Boots Ear Wax Removal?

Boots Hearingcare currently advertises professional ear wax removal for £60 at selected Boots stores.

Its published service includes an ear health check and microsuction ear wax removal where appropriate.

Availability depends on participating locations.

How Much Is Bupa Ear Wax Removal?

Bupa currently advertises its ear wax removal service for £60.

Bupa states that its specialists use microsuction to remove excess wax and clear blockages.

Its published information also states that if no wax is found, you will not be charged.

Availability can vary between Bupa health centres, so check the relevant location before booking.

How Much Does Ear Syringing Cost in Manchester?

People often use the phrase “ear syringing” when searching for professional wax removal, although modern services may use microsuction, irrigation or manual removal depending on the circumstances.

If you are searching for the cost of having your ears syringed, it is worth asking the provider which treatment method they actually offer and whether it is appropriate for you.

Can I Get Ear Wax Removal Free on the NHS?

Availability of NHS-funded ear wax removal varies locally.

Some GP practices or local services may provide wax removal, while others may advise patients to use self-care measures or access another local service.

If you want to know whether NHS treatment is available to you, contact your GP practice or local NHS service for current information.

Private ear wax removal is an alternative for people who want to arrange an appointment directly rather than waiting to find out whether a local NHS service is available.
